Promoting equal participation and respectful communication is an essential strategy for managing group dynamics in peer counseling because it fosters an inclusive environment where all participants feel valued and heard. By ensuring that everyone has an opportunity to share their thoughts and experiences, the counselor helps to cultivate a sense of belonging and reduces the risk of alienating quieter members of the group.

This approach not only enhances the richness of the discussion through diverse perspectives but also encourages mutual respect among clients. When participants engage in respectful communication, they are more likely to support one another and contribute positively to the group’s dynamic. Such an atmosphere promotes trust, which is critical in peer counseling, as clients may be more willing to open up and discuss their challenges when they feel safe and understood.

In contrast, options that suggest encouraging competitive behavior, allowing dominance in discussions, or focusing solely on vocal clients can disrupt group harmony. These methods can lead to resentment, disengagement, and a lack of collaboration, undermining the very principles of mutual support and shared growth that peer counseling embodies.
